Legal requirements for independent contractors can vary by state, but generally include proper classification for tax purposes. In Wisconsin, as a self-employed independent contractor, you must comply with local business regulations, obtain necessary licenses, and handle your tax obligations. A basic independent contractor agreement outlines the essential terms of the working relationship. This document typically includes project details, payment terms, timelines, and confidentiality clauses.
